Fayyad, Barack to implement peace road map
Quote:
TEL AVIV, Israel, March 30 (UPI) -- Palestinian Authority Prime Minister Salam Fayyad and Israeli Defense Minister Ehud Barak agreed Sunday to implement the so-called road map for peace.
After meeting with U.S. Secretary of State Condoleezza Rice in Tel Aviv, Israel, Sunday, the Palestinian officials agreed to implement the Phase 1 portion of the proposed peace plan in order to improve security in the region, a U.S. State Department release said.
While Israel has agreed to ease up on movement regulations in the West Bank, the Palestinian Authority agreed to take on increased responsibility for security in the region.
The improved West Bank efforts will be in part funded and advised by members of the international community, including the United States.
The two Middle Eastern leaders also agreed to implement projects to improve economic development in the region, the release reported.
